Topic: The exciting world of Polo radiators...
Replies: 4
Views: 1388

GT and G40 radiator are the same.
They are the same size as other mk3 petrol rads, except they have enlarged end tanks and more core pipes for greater cooling.

Topic: Details of original G40 BBS wheels
Replies: 8
Views: 2978

RA dimensions as follows:

13 x 5.5 ET38 Polo G40 standard
13 x 6 ET33 Mk1 Golf
14 x 6 ET33 Mk2 Golf/Scirocco option
15 x 6 ET 35 Late Mk2 Golf GTI 16v standard
